CHEWELAH, Wash. – Good news, powder fans. 49 Degrees North and Mt. Spokane will open on Friday.

49 Degrees North not only opens the mountain but also holds the grand opening for Northern Spirit Express. It’s the brand new, fast four-seater chairlift.

“This is a historic moment, not only for the resort, but also for the skiers and drivers in east Washington,” said a statement from the operator.

The mountain plans to operate Northern Spirit, Payday, and the Gold Fever Conveyer from 9 a.m. to 3:30 p.m. Additional lifts and grounds will open depending on the weather and conditions.

Over on Mt. Spokane, the opening day is also scheduled for Friday, but operations will be restricted.

Access to the elevator is restricted to holders of season tickets, holiday campers, lessons and previously planned tickets only. The mountain does not sell lift tickets for limited opening days (December 17-21).

As more snow accumulates, new terrain and additional lifts will open.

The mountain operators have not yet determined when night skiing will start.
